Ugra-Karma is the second full-length album by Finnish black metal band Impaled Nazarene. It was originally released on December 1, 1993 via Osmose Productions, and re-released in 1998 with two bonus tracks (taken from the Satanic Masowhore EP) and a different cover art, because the original one was taken without permission from a work by Madame Koslovsky; Osmose was sued because of that."Ugra-Karma" is a term in Sanskrit that denotes a bad, harmful action.
